在当今的技术世界中,编程语言和内容管理系统(CMS)是构建网站和应用程序的关键要素,PHP、Java和C++是广泛使用的编程语言,而HippoCMS是一种流行的开源内容管理系统,本文将深入探讨PHP与HippoCMS的交互应用,以及如何充分利用这两种强大工具来构建高效的Web应用程序。
我们需要了解PHP和HippoCMS的基本概念,PHP是一种服务器端的脚本语言,主要用于Web开发,它可以嵌入到HTML中,用于创建动态Web页面,PHP易于学习和使用,因此成为许多开发者的首选语言,HippoCMS是一个基于Java的内容管理系统,它提供了一种简单的方式来管理和发布内容,HippoCMS的设计目标是提供一个强大而灵活的平台,使开发者能够快速构建和管理复杂的Web应用程序。
PHP与HippoCMS的交互主要体现在以下几个方面:
1、数据交互:PHP和HippoCMS可以通过HTTP请求进行数据交互,当用户在网站上提交表单时,PHP可以接收这些数据,并通过API将其发送到HippoCMS,然后在HippoCMS中处理这些数据。
2、模板渲染:PHP和HippoCMS都可以生成HTML页面,但它们的实现方式不同,PHP可以直接生成HTML代码,而HippoCMS则通过模板引擎生成HTML代码,PHP和HippoCMS可以结合使用,以提供更强大的模板渲染功能。
3、插件集成:HippoCMS支持插件,开发者可以使用这些插件来扩展HippoCMS的功能,PHP可以用于开发这些插件,以实现与HippoCMS的深度集成。
4、数据库操作:PHP和HippoCMS都可以直接操作数据库,PHP可以使用SQL语句来查询和修改数据库中的数据,而HippoCMS则提供了一个图形化的界面来进行数据库操作,PHP和HippoCMS可以结合使用,以提供更强大的数据库操作功能。
在实际开发中,PHP与HippoCMS的交互可以通过以下步骤实现:
1、安装和配置PHP和HippoCMS:需要在服务器上安装PHP和HippoCMS,并配置它们,以便能够正确地交互。
2、编写PHP代码:需要编写PHP代码,以实现与HippoCMS的交互,这可能包括接收用户输入、处理数据和生成HTML代码等。
3、测试和调试:需要测试和调试PHP代码,以确保其能够正确地与HippoCMS交互。
PHP与HippoCMS的交互是一种强大的工具,可以帮助开发者快速构建和管理Web应用程序,要有效地使用这两种工具,开发者需要对它们有深入的理解,并熟悉如何使用它们进行交互。
还没有评论,来说两句吧...